The tenth episode of Abbott Elementary Season 1, titled " Open House " , aired on March 22, 2022. It explores the staff's experiences hosting parents and prospective families for the school's annual open house event. Reddit +1 Episode Overview The episode centers on the pressures of presentation and the personal lives of the teachers as they interact with parents. Key plot points include: Janine's Search for Approval: Janine encounters a mother from her own past, leading her to seek validation for her teaching methods. Gregory’s Secret: Gregory’s father visits the school, revealing Gregory's original aspirations and creating tension regarding his role as a teacher. Jacob’s Relationship: Jacob finally introduces his boyfriend, Zach, to the rest of the staff, resolving a recurring joke about whether Zach was real. Ava’s Side Hustle: Principal Ava Coleman uses the event to promote her own entrepreneurial interests rather than focusing solely on the school's needs.
